Transaction e5667d6b8a51d61034d7ec2449fa100564077261488431459f3b27aefe5e6cae
1 Input
1 Output
-
e5667d6b8a51d61034d7ec2449fa100564077261488431459f3b27aefe5e6cae:0
- value
- 9238890
- script pubkey
- OP_0 OP_PUSHBYTES_20 d1ee4ef670bd807250449986fb30b9a1c78c0d57
- address
- bc1q68hyaanshkq8y5zynxr0kv9e58rccr2hduncer